What careers are available after completing the Bachelor's degree in Environmental Engineering?

After obtaining a Bachelor's degree in Environmental Engineering, a graduate can find a position as an environmental engineer, environmental sales engineer, engineering manager, hydrologist, and environmental scientist. Postgraduates can find positions in institutes and universities,manufacturing companies, technical and scientific consulting services.
